Pick your 'Turning Point' films for epff8

At the Eighth European Psychoanalytic Film Festival (epff8) we've invited six film scholars to discuss six different European films, each of which represents a 'turning point' in cinema or social history.

On the first panel, Charles Drazin will pick a film from Britain, Phil Powrie will choose one from France, and Leslie Caldwell will select one from Italy.

In the second panel, Peter Evans will decide on a film from Spain, Erica Carter one from Germany, and Ian Christie one from Russia. All their choices will be revealed during the panels.
